    Immunogen
    This affinity purified antibody was prepared from whole rabbit serum produced by repeated immunizations with a synthetic peptide corresponding to amino acids 120-131 of Human Cyclin B1 protein.

  • Applikationshinweise
    This affinity purified antibody has been tested for use in ELISA and western blot.   Specific conditions for reactivity should be optimized by the end user. Expect a band ~ 48 kDa in size corresponding to Cyclin B1 by western blotting in the appropriate cell lysate or extract.

    Hintergrund
    Cyclin B1 (also called CCNB1 and G2/mitotic-specific cyclin B1) is a regulatory protein involved in mitosis. The gene product complexes with p34(cdc2) to form a serine/threonine kinase holoenzyme complex called the maturation-promoting factor (MPF). Two alternative transcripts have been found a constitutively expressed transcript and a cell cycle-regulated transcript that is expressed predominantly during G2/M phase. The different transcripts result from the use of alternate transcription initiation sites.  S126 phosphorylation, the site of phosphorylation recognized by this antibody, is involved in an auto-phosphorylation of the cdk -cyclin complex.  Recognition of this phosphorylated site suggests the antibody is useful to detect the active form of the complex and may serve as a marker of mitosis.
